Is Cobblers Crossing a good place to live?
Cobblers Crossing is a good place to live. Cobblers Crossing is considered car-dependent and bikeable with some transit options. Cobblers Crossing is a suburban neighborhood with a crime score of 4, on par with the average neighborhood in the U.S. Cobblers Crossing has 8 parks for recreational activities. It is very dense in population with 20.9 people per acre and a median age of 39. The average household income is $112,465 which is above the national average. College graduates make up 27.6% of residents. A majority of residents in Cobblers Crossing are home owners, with 30.7% of residents renting and 69.3% of residents owning their home. How much do you need to make to afford a house in Cobblers Crossing?
The median home price in Cobblers Crossing is $319,900. If you put a 20% down payment of $64,000 and had a 30-year fixed mortgage with an interest rate of 6.23%, your estimated principal and interest payment would be $1,570 a month plus property taxes, HOA fees, home insurance, PMI, and utilities. Using the 28% rule, you would need to make at least $67K a year to afford the median home price in Cobblers Crossing. Learn how much home you can afford with our Home Affordability Calculator.
